Output 30f559c63dcdc7788bba8dae7e4046d25a1bbaf4e3bcba5b59cdd8eeb84dd218:0

value
18824149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 423141146aa872a072d0ab0f08687f7fb95d2e2b OP_EQUAL
address
37j1XSv1YqgBeD9rsGa3TPmwvLFXTewPFN
transaction
30f559c63dcdc7788bba8dae7e4046d25a1bbaf4e3bcba5b59cdd8eeb84dd218
confirmations
319310
spent
true